US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"deficiency in understanding"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a lack of comprehension or knowledge about a particular subject or topic. Example: "The student's deficiency in understanding the material was evident during the exam."

FAQs

How can I use "deficiency in understanding" in a sentence?

You can use "deficiency in understanding" to describe a lack of comprehension about a particular subject. For example: "The student's deficiency in understanding the topic was evident during the discussion."

What are some alternatives to "deficiency in understanding"?

Some alternatives include "lack of understanding", "gap in knowledge", or "inadequate comprehension", depending on the specific context.

Is it better to say "lack of understanding" or "deficiency in understanding"?

Both "deficiency in understanding" and "lack of understanding" are correct, but "lack of understanding" is generally more common and less critical. The choice depends on the specific nuance you want to convey.

What does it mean to have a "deficiency in understanding"?

Having a "deficiency in understanding" means that someone lacks the necessary knowledge or comprehension to grasp a particular subject, concept, or situation adequately. It suggests a specific area where their understanding is lacking.
